Salad Restaurants in Leyden Township
Show restaurants on map
4.5
Menu
Table booking
4.5
Menu
Table booking
City: Leyden Township, 7650 W Irving Park Rd, Norridge, United States Of America, Leyden Township
"Great service. Great cucumber salad. I want to buy some to go."
4.2
Menu
Table booking
4.2
Menu
Table booking
City: Leyden Township, North Harlem Avenue, Norridge, 60402, United States Of America, Leyden Township
"Great food staff was great food was served in a great fast time"
3.5
Menu
Table booking
3.5
Menu
Table booking
City: Leyden Township, 4401 North Cumberland Avenue, Norridge, 60706, United States Of America, Leyden Township
Accepts Credit Cards, Wifi, Wheelchair Accessible, Television
Price
The Average price for Salad is:
$7.1
Feedback
These reviews refer only to the mentioned ingredients.